Transaction 62eb7dad669734f6aa9a17dfd0f56db6fa6723b5b92d9055ffdec9ba1f5d8880
1 Input
1 Output
-
62eb7dad669734f6aa9a17dfd0f56db6fa6723b5b92d9055ffdec9ba1f5d8880:0
- value
- 16443028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b16806f56ea7b64787b884f21267474ab3fde37a OP_EQUAL
- address
- 3Hs49S5BAfZ19yJCbAeNiQTUeuCAiaaNQs